Temple About:
Murudeshwar Temple is a famous Hindu shrine dedicated to Lord Shiva, celebrated for housing the second tallest Shiva statue in the world, standing at 123 feet. It is an integral part of the coastal pilgrimage circuit of Karnataka.
Temple Description:
Located on Kanduka Hill, surrounded by the Arabian Sea on three sides, the temple's architecture is a harmonious mix of ancient and modern styles. Its 20-storeyed Raja Gopura, which can be ascended via lift, provides a mesmerizing panoramic view of the coast.
Temple Specialty:
Home to the second tallest Shiva statue globally
Impressive 20-floor Gopuram with elevator access
Situated on a peninsula with scenic coastal views
Associated with the legend of the Atma Linga and Ravana

Temple Timings:
Open: 3:00 AM to 1:00 PM and 3:00 PM to 8:00 PM daily
Temple Sevas:
Rudrabhishekam
Panchamrita Abhishekam
Mahamangalarti
Special Poojas on Mondays and Maha Shivaratri

Transport Connectivity:
Nearest Railway Station:
Murudeshwar Railway Station – just 2 km from temple
Nearest Airport:
Mangalore International Airport (IXE) – approx. 155 km
Nearest Bus Station:
Murudeshwar Bus Stand – 1.5 km away
KSRTC and private buses available
Bus Routes:
Frequent buses from Bangalore, Mangalore, Udupi, Karwar, Gokarna, Hubli
Train Routes:
Konkan Railway trains from Mangalore, Goa, Mumbai, Bangalore
Air Routes:
Fly to Mangalore, then proceed by taxi or bus (3.5–4 hours)
